Earth Day Offers Opportunities for Environmental Advocacy

Earth Day may be a single date on the calendar but the need for environmental advocacy is 24-7-365. Every year, my April column focuses on projects, teams, and data that allow you to make an impact on the health of the environment we all share. The following are just a few opportunities to get you started on a Data for Good project today.

Marine microplastics represent a major threat to the environment—not only for oceans but for the entire system of life on Earth. They are a large part of why I highlighted science for healthy oceans as a top Data for Good challenge for 2025. A great place to start is the marine microplastics information center from the National Oceanic and Atmospheric Administration National Centers for Environmental Information. The site compiles crowd-sourced microplastics data from around the world going back to 2010, including location, density, and reference to the team collecting the data. (By the way, everything from NOAA is under threat, especially environmental data. If this database goes dark, I have placed a copy of it, as of March 1, on the Internet Archive.)

Moving to the terrestrial ecosystems, a critical indicator of the health of wetlands is the population and distribution of frogs. Each spring, both national organizations such as the Sierra Club and local advocacy groups train people to recognize frog species by their distinctive calls, count them, and compile the crowd-sourced data for researchers. This provides an opportunity to both gather the data and work with the sponsoring organization to analyze it. Like many D4G projects supporting rivers, streams, and wetlands, graph analysis is a powerful tool for understanding the data and predicting future outcomes.

Statistics and data science for a better environment often find a home in the workplace, as corporate sponsorship for D4G includes many environmental projects. One outstanding example is Ernst & Young’s EY Open Science AI & Data Challenge. Launched in 2021, the program has brought together more than 30,000 corporate staff members and university students from around the world. The 2025 challenge focuses on using AI to address the problems caused by urban heat islands. The EY annual challenge is a model for how D4G in the workplace can play an important role in corporate citizenship.

Another important avenue for science serving the environment can be found right at home. Pollinators are an essential part of many ecosystems but are under attack from pesticides, invasive species, habitat loss, and monoculture. D4G projects begin with identifying and tracking pollinators. Statistical analysis can be done with our own data, collaborating with local environmental groups, or by leveraging crowd-sourced data from organizations such as the Global Biodiversity Information Facility. GBIF maintains a pollinator database with more than a half million records, including order and—in most cases—species, date, location by latitude and longitude, and the scientist and organization contributing the data. If you don’t have green space yourself, you can work with local parks or a community garden to track pollinators, fight damaging invasive species, and build your local network as a scientist for the greater good.

Speaking of community gardens, they offer an important channel for Data for Good in addition to feeding people and building stronger communities. Pollinators are just the start! Statisticians and data scientists are needed to track weather and forecast its impact on the growing plants, test which varieties are best suited to the location, and analyze soil to recommend amendments. Year-over-year studies track local effects of climate change, desertification, and fire risk. Gardens offer opportunities to educate both children and adults about science. The community garden doubles as a community research lab, where people and science come together for the benefit of all. What a wonderful opportunity to promote the benefits of science for everyone!

One of the most important resources for your environmental Data for Good project is your local ASA chapter. Leverage your chapter connections to find people interested in your project, connect with researchers from universities and government agencies, and communicate with media channels to promote your project and the impact it has on the community.
